School Description
School Summary and Highlights
- Enrolls 359 elementary and middle school students from grades 5-8
- Ranks 100th out of 313 middle schools in KY.

Faculty Details and Student Enrollment
Students and Faculty
- Total Students Enrolled: 359
- Total Full Time "Equivalent" Teachers: 21.0
- Average Student-To-Teacher Ratio: 17.1
Students Gender Breakdown
- Males: 183 (51.0%)
- Females: 175 (48.7%)
Free Lunch Student Eligibility Breakdown
- Eligible for Reduced Lunch: 31 (8.6%)
- Eligible for Free Lunch: 141 (39.3%)
- Eligible for Either Reduced or Free Lunch: 172 (47.9%)
